From 4e2be858f4ccbb7490b59ed584fd1c829eb4d556 Mon Sep 17 00:00:00 2001 From: lyh <925863403@qq.com> Date: 星期二, 01 四月 2025 15:22:47 +0800 Subject: [PATCH] 修改审签问题 --- lxzn-module-flowable/src/main/java/org/jeecg/modules/flowable/service/impl/WorkTaskServiceImplVo.java | 6 +++++- 1 files changed, 5 insertions(+), 1 deletions(-) diff --git a/lxzn-module-flowable/src/main/java/org/jeecg/modules/flowable/service/impl/WorkTaskServiceImplVo.java b/lxzn-module-flowable/src/main/java/org/jeecg/modules/flowable/service/impl/WorkTaskServiceImplVo.java index 1cf95eb..ee8f6ea 100644 --- a/lxzn-module-flowable/src/main/java/org/jeecg/modules/flowable/service/impl/WorkTaskServiceImplVo.java +++ b/lxzn-module-flowable/src/main/java/org/jeecg/modules/flowable/service/impl/WorkTaskServiceImplVo.java @@ -1,5 +1,6 @@ package org.jeecg.modules.flowable.service.impl; +import cn.hutool.core.util.StrUtil; import com.baomidou.mybatisplus.core.metadata.IPage; import com.baomidou.mybatisplus.extension.plugins.pagination.Page; import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l; @@ -23,7 +24,10 @@ HistoricActivityInstance historicActivityInstance=flowMyBusinessService.getPreviousNode(workTaskDataVo.getId()); if (historicActivityInstance != null){ workTaskDataVo.setPreNode(historicActivityInstance.getActivityName()); - workTaskDataVo.setAssignee(historicActivityInstance.getAssignee()); + workTaskDataVo.setPreNodeAssignee(historicActivityInstance.getAssignee()); + } + if (StrUtil.isEmpty(workTaskDataVo.getAssignee())){ + workTaskDataVo.setAssignee(flowMy.getUsername()); } }); return workTaskDataVoIPage; -- Gitblit v1.9.3